Runbook bit for the eng sync: if the Framegrind transcode farm starts queuing past 30 minutes, don't just add workers — check the mezzanine cache hit rate first, since cold caches are usually the culprit. Roll restarts one pod at a time. The known-good farm image is tagged with the token below.

build token for tawif-bahip: htk31_68bba16e1afabfef4ecc69408c06f16

## Step 4: Enable the circuit breaker

Before cutting over to Routline v3, enable the breaker guarding the upstream Fenwick API. Failure threshold and half-open probe interval are now mandatory; the old retry-forever mode is removed. Verify staging trips correctly under fault injection before tagging the release. Apply the following configuration values to the breaker service.

settings of fahag-haduf:
[ulaox]
port = 8443
region = south-2
host = ulaox.lumiccorp.internal
timeout_ms = 500
retries = 8

The Tidemark logistics unit is being sold to Harrow Group. Close expected within two quarters, pending regulatory clearance. Branch operations continue unchanged until transition notices are issued. Do not discuss externally or with non-management staff. Affected employees will be briefed by the transition office; managers should route questions there, not answer directly. Customer communications are embargoed until the close announcement. The confidential note below summarizes the plan for proceeds and restructuring.

board note of kadug-tawig: Only 5 of the 100 pilot accounts renewed Oliath, so a churn review is set for April 15.

## Releases

Quick note for the sync: GarageGlance v2.4 ships the occupancy feed for the Marlowe Street deck, now polling sensors every 30 seconds instead of two minutes. Counts should stop drifting during rush hour. Tag releases off `main`, run the feed smoke test, and ping Tova if the diff looks weird. All release artifacts must be verified against the key below.

signing key of tahog-tajog = bky6_QV8tna